Output 688797385628b2bf6b917d63d945e71a6a3e788225e4a5321e2112b15a642a03:48

value
21000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ef4e8820dbc70c30f43045ae9e832df6ece2f4 OP_EQUAL
address
39tYjwbhXkvwacoPo9p8VhbXwCBTvJHecV
transaction
688797385628b2bf6b917d63d945e71a6a3e788225e4a5321e2112b15a642a03
spent
true